第13章 ElasticSearch
时间: 2024-05-05 21:07:47 浏览: 37
第13单元 ElasticSearch入门1
Elasticsearch是一个开源的全文搜索和分析引擎,它可以快速地存储、搜索和分析大量的数据。它是一个分布式的搜索引擎,可以在多个节点上部署,提供高可用性和可伸缩性。
Elasticsearch最初是由Shay Banon在2010年创建的,并且在2012年开源发布。它是基于Apache Lucene搜索引擎库构建的,但是它提供了更加易用的API和查询语言,同时还提供了实时搜索和分析的功能。
Elasticsearch可以用于多种用途,例如:
1.全文搜索:可以通过关键字搜索文档、电子邮件、网页等。
2.日志管理:可以将日志数据存储到Elasticsearch中,并使用Kibana进行可视化和分析。
3.数据分析:可以使用Elasticsearch进行数据分析,例如聚合和统计。
4.地理位置搜索:可以使用Elasticsearch实现地理位置搜索,例如查找附近的商家。
5.监控和警报:可以使用Elasticsearch对系统进行监控,并在达到一定阈值时发送警报。
总之,Elasticsearch是一个非常强大且灵活的搜索和分析引擎,可以用于多种场景,特别是在需要实时性能和可伸缩性的场景中。
阅读全文